Emma Peel Concert History

Emma Peel were an americana-tinged indie singer-songwriters' duo from Amsterdam, The Netherlands, featuring the melancholic voice of Bibian Harmsen (who also played bass) and the guitar of Klaas ten Holt (who also sang). They were a married couple.
